Dutch horticulture consultancy hires new director

Today VEK announces that Reinier Donkersloot has been appointed Director of Business Consultancy in its team of horticultural experts. VEK has an increasing number of projects, which leads to a need for additional capacity and knowledge in the area of ​​business and economic aspects. This is also the result of the cooperation between VEK and the members of Atrium Agri.

“We are seeing that the market is changing and that customer questions are no longer just related to the construction and processes of greenhouses, but that financial structures and the introduction of new technologies are more often part of our consulting projects. With this in mind, we’ve decided to hire additional expertise and we’re excited to have Reinier on our team. We hope this will lead to new business opportunities and further growth of our business, says Willem Nat (Managing Director VEK Adviesgroep).

Reinier has extensive experience and has worked in vertical indoor farming for the past 8 years (Philips Lighting and as an independent consultant). Reinier will also actively promote VEK’s activities in this new horticultural segment.

Reinier will also take on a commercial role to position VEK and acquire new projects for VEK Adviesgroep.
